Appendix • Any USB conversion connectors and USB extension cables other than those above cannot be used. • For (f ), the barcode scanner must have a minimum operable voltage of 4.5 V or less. • Barcode scanners with USB-HID interface or with CDC-ACM interface can be used. • To use a barcode scanner, set the scanner suffix (delimiter) to CR (carriage return code). Data cannot be obtained using any other settings. • Epson ePOS SDK version 2.9.0 or later supports barcode scanner control. 115
